Pit for LM (red, Fortress, Wistan, Wistan, 900) def Korg (blue, Conflux, Moner, Moner, 1600), Panic, 126.
A swamp appeared on the Conflux. I didn't care what to play, so I put a little on the Conflux. My opponent put more, so I got the red color. After a couple of restarts, the game began.
It generated a very large and quite rich swamp. On day 113, I broke through to my Necropolis town, freeing a level 5 Calh from prison. By the end of the week, I had earned a lot of gold – enough for Hydras and a Fortress. Wistan reached level 7 thanks to a chest taken for experience, with expert logistics.
On day 121, I buy Hydras, Lizards, and Gnolls; Brissa goes to the Naga bank. There are 4-6 units; after much deliberation, I attack. I probably would have lost badly. But thanks to Blindness, I only lost a couple of dozen Gnolls and 1 Wyvern. Then I took 3 chests, and Wistan, meanwhile, headed to the Swamp Conservatory. On day 122, I take it, but there's only 1 Angel – disappointing. And I couldn't manage to rally, break through, and transfer the army due to the terrible penalty. I lost half a day. On day 124, I break through to the town where the Conservatory is visible. There are 2 Angels – okay. Wistan gets expert Earth Magic. On day 125, I take Pandora – there's the entire second level, including Slow. Next, I get the Ring of Life, break through, and the army is given to Brissa, who goes to another town, takes it, Wistan is bought there, who clears the way to the next city, Brissa frees Shakti from prison, he captures another town, leaves troops there, and Wistan rides there on Angels. On the next turn, I break through to more enemy mages, send scouts, and see Vidomina with her entire army.
Thank you for the game and the pleasant experience; I look forward to continuing it.

The randomizer gave Necropolis and Banshee. Phil gave me 5100 to play Necromancer. We chose all restarts. It dealt out some kind of horror. A tiiiiiiny patch of snow, and even the ore mine was behind blockers and a 4-day detour. On the first turn I captured my native village and somehow ended up near the purple computer, which also turned out to be native. In the end, three towers, but I could only build the Naga in the Citadel in the first one, while the computer kindly built +1000 and Golems. Iona leveled up to 9 by the end of the week. On 121 I bought out in all except the main one, and during the transition the blue player appeared and took everything. On 122 I take it all back. I holed up with Josephine and growth in the computer's castle and fished for chumps, cutting off the noob with 10-19 Vampire Lords. Upon transition, Rylund with Vampires charges into the throne Griffin Conservatory in the snow, but it turns out to be maxed and 15 Vampires can't handle it. A surrender follows. Saved
P.S.: If Rylund had attacked the castle, he could have cheaply bought off Josephine with advanced diplomacy. Although if the Griffin Conservatory had been level 3, it would have fallen and I would have had to surrender.
P.P.S.: The third game we decided to part ways in peace - a draw. Score 1.5-1.5
